Menu

#681 PyDev 1.3.15 - NullPointerException

1.3.15
closed-fixed
Editor (491)
5
2008-04-12
2008-04-10
No

Hi,

The new PyDev start with 6 NullPointerException errors and when I try to open a python file, eclipse crash, but without any error reported in the error log.

No problem with the previous version (1.3.14) with the same system.

Thanks,
Drix

System:
Linux lukuss 2.6.24-gentoo-r4 #1 SMP Sat Apr 5 11:05:45 EDT 2008 x86_64 AMD Athlon(tm) 64 X2 Dual Core Processor 4800+ AuthenticAMD GNU/Linux

Example of NullPointerException:
eclipse.buildId=I20070625-1500
java.version=1.6.0_05
java.vendor=Sun Microsystems Inc.
BootLoader constants: OS=linux, ARCH=x86_64, WS=gtk, NL=en_US
Framework arguments: -refresh -vargs -Djava.library.path=/usr/lib64/
Command-line arguments: -os linux -ws gtk -arch x86_64 -clean -refresh -vargs -Djava.library.path=/usr/lib64/

Error
Thu Apr 10 08:48:32 EDT 2008
java.lang.NullPointerException

java.lang.NullPointerException
at org.python.pydev.navigator.PythonBaseModelProvider.getResourceInPythonModel(PythonBaseModelProvider.java:178)
at org.python.pydev.navigator.PythonBaseModelProvider.getResourceInPythonModel(PythonBaseModelProvider.java:164)
at org.python.pydev.navigator.PythonModelProvider.convertToPythonElementsUpdateOrRefresh(PythonModelProvider.java:490)
at org.python.pydev.navigator.PythonModelProvider.interceptRefresh(PythonModelProvider.java:115)
at org.eclipse.ui.internal.navigator.NavigatorPipelineService.pipelineInterceptRefresh(NavigatorPipelineService.java:261)
at org.eclipse.ui.internal.navigator.NavigatorPipelineService.interceptRefresh(NavigatorPipelineService.java:242)
at org.eclipse.ui.navigator.CommonViewer.refresh(CommonViewer.java:292)
at org.eclipse.ui.navigator.CommonViewer.refresh(CommonViewer.java:401)
at org.python.pydev.navigator.PythonBaseModelProvider$3.run(PythonBaseModelProvider.java:885)
at org.python.pydev.navigator.PythonBaseModelProvider.runUpdates(PythonBaseModelProvider.java:698)
at org.python.pydev.navigator.PythonBaseModelProvider.access$0(PythonBaseModelProvider.java:694)
at org.python.pydev.navigator.PythonBaseModelProvider$1.run(PythonBaseModelProvider.java:683)
at org.eclipse.swt.widgets.RunnableLock.run(RunnableLock.java:35)
at org.eclipse.swt.widgets.Synchronizer.runAsyncMessages(Synchronizer.java:129)
at org.eclipse.swt.widgets.Display.runAsyncMessages(Display.java:3296)
at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2974)
at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2389)
at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2353)
at org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2219)
at org.eclipse.ui.internal.Workbench$4.run(Workbench.java:466)
at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:289)
at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:461)
at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149)
at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:106)
at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:169)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:106)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:76)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:363)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:176)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:508)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:447)
at org.eclipse.equinox.launcher.Main.run(Main.java:1173)
at org.eclipse.equinox.launcher.Main.main(Main.java:1148)

Discussion

  • Fabio Zadrozny

    Fabio Zadrozny - 2008-04-12

    Logged In: YES
    user_id=617340
    Originator: NO

    Fixed for 1.3.16

     
  • Fabio Zadrozny

    Fabio Zadrozny - 2008-04-12
    • status: open --> closed-fixed